Highest-Paid Technical Support Representatives By State
| Rank | State | Average Technical Support Representative Salary | 10th Percentile | 90th Percentile |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Maryland | $42,762 | $29,000 | $61,000 |
| 2 | Delaware | $41,930 | $28,000 | $61,000 |
| 3 | Massachusetts | $40,551 | $29,000 | $56,000 |
| 4 | New York | $39,951 | $27,000 | $58,000 |
| 5 | Mississippi | $39,704 | $30,000 | $52,000 |
| 6 | California | $39,401 | $31,000 | $48,000 |
| 7 | Wisconsin | $39,332 | $32,000 | $48,000 |
| 8 | New Jersey | $38,726 | $26,000 | $57,000 |
| 9 | Rhode Island | $36,899 | $25,000 | $53,000 |
| 10 | Connecticut | $36,867 | $25,000 | $54,000 |
| 11 | North Carolina | $36,569 | $26,000 | $49,000 |
| 12 | Pennsylvania | $36,407 | $24,000 | $53,000 |
| 13 | Virginia | $36,191 | $25,000 | $51,000 |
| 14 | Georgia | $35,875 | $26,000 | $47,000 |
| 15 | Texas | $35,803 | $27,000 | $47,000 |
| 16 | New Hampshire | $35,598 | $26,000 | $47,000 |
| 17 | Kansas | $35,420 | $29,000 | $43,000 |
| 18 | Maine | $35,398 | $28,000 | $43,000 |
| 19 | Missouri | $35,347 | $28,000 | $43,000 |
| 20 | Oklahoma | $35,323 | $28,000 | $43,000 |
| 21 | Arizona | $35,224 | $27,000 | $44,000 |
| 22 | Minnesota | $34,912 | $29,000 | $41,000 |
| 23 | Ohio | $34,829 | $26,000 | $45,000 |
| 24 | Kentucky | $34,796 | $27,000 | $44,000 |
| 25 | Florida | $34,620 | $24,000 | $49,000 |
| 26 | Michigan | $34,308 | $26,000 | $44,000 |
| 27 | Illinois | $34,227 | $27,000 | $42,000 |
| 28 | West Virginia | $34,209 | $25,000 | $46,000 |
| 29 | South Carolina | $34,162 | $25,000 | $46,000 |
| 30 | Tennessee | $34,129 | $26,000 | $44,000 |
| 31 | Alabama | $33,949 | $25,000 | $44,000 |
| 32 | Louisiana | $33,939 | $25,000 | $45,000 |
| 33 | New Mexico | $33,897 | $27,000 | $42,000 |
| 34 | Indiana | $33,834 | $26,000 | $42,000 |
| 35 | Arkansas | $33,706 | $26,000 | $42,000 |
| 36 | South Dakota | $33,667 | $28,000 | $39,000 |
| 37 | Nevada | $33,550 | $27,000 | $40,000 |
| 38 | North Dakota | $33,357 | $28,000 | $38,000 |
| 39 | Alaska | $33,276 | $30,000 | $36,000 |
| 40 | Vermont | $33,219 | $26,000 | $41,000 |
| 41 | Colorado | $33,188 | $27,000 | $39,000 |
| 42 | Washington | $33,162 | $28,000 | $38,000 |
| 43 | Oregon | $33,066 | $28,000 | $38,000 |
| 44 | Utah | $33,014 | $27,000 | $39,000 |
| 45 | Montana | $32,749 | $28,000 | $37,000 |
| 46 | Wyoming | $32,613 | $27,000 | $38,000 |
| 47 | Idaho | $32,583 | $28,000 | $37,000 |
| 48 | Iowa | $32,378 | $26,000 | $38,000 |
| 49 | Nebraska | $32,300 | $26,000 | $38,000 |
| 50 | Hawaii | $31,151 | $25,000 | $38,000 |
Methodology: Technical Support Representative Salary By State
To provide a comprehensive view of technical support representative salaries by state, Zippia has gathered and analyzed data from various sources, including the BLS, FLC, and OPM, as well as actual salary listings from job postings. Our data science team calculates a weighted average based on these inputs to present an accurate picture of average pay for technical support representatives across states.
We ranked each state based on the average annual salary data for technical support representatives, with the highest salary reflecting the top position.
